And if that’s you we would love to have you join us!Job DescriptionThe purpose of our EDGE program is to accelerate the professional growth of our future people leaders and technical experts. This program offers early career professionals the chance to gain cross-functional experiences while learning about the core of our Integrated Supply Chain organization. Upon graduation, EDGE associates are promoted into a longer-term role that matches the associate’s professional interests. Although many associates will graduate into an individual contributor or technically focused role, others may choose to further enhance their people management skills by taking on a supervisor role. This role has an intended start date of January 11, 2027. You will need to have obtained a minimum of Bachelor's degree/graduated before then. Location Location flexibility is an important component of this position, as rotation assignments could include opportunities at Rockwell Automation facilities in Wisconsin, Ohio or elsewhere in the US. To successfully complete the program, at least one major relocation to a US-based site during the program is required. Site availabilities change depending on business need and remaining rotation requirements. Most common sites include:Wisconsin: Milwaukee and Mequon (considered the same general location for this requirement since they are in the same geographic area), Richland Center, and LadysmithOhio: Twinsburg and Mayfield Heights (considered the same general location for this requirement since they are in the same geographic area)New York: East SetauketIndiana: WhitestownMonetary relocation assistance is provided during each rotation. Due to the nature of manufacturing work, most roles are required to be in person while some business-focused rotations may have the potential for a hybrid work arrangement with most of your working time occurring on-site at a Rockwell Automation facility. Fully remote positions are not available. Program Scope & Additional Details Rotations are targeted development roles which are focused in various functional areas, including: Three, six-month rotations in the following required areas: Operations engineering, planning and materials, and/or industrialization, quality or manufacturing engineeringOne, six-month rotation in the following elective areas: Strategic Sourcing, logistics, and one, twelve-month capstone requirement in plant supervision.You are required to complete 4 of your 5 rotations in the core category and 1 of your 5 rotations in the elective category. Throughout the three-year program, associates will have: Individualized training and mentoring in a continuous learning environment. Challenging levels of responsibility, accountability, and visibility within the organization.Develop skills in data analysis, project management and people leadership.
